引言
在数字时代,数据的重要性不言而喻。然而,由于各种原因,硬盘等存储设备可能会出现故障,导致数据丢失。面对这种情况,如何高效地恢复受损盘片中的数据成为了许多人的迫切需求。本文将深入探讨数据恢复的原理、方法和技巧,帮助您在面对数据丢失时能够迅速采取行动,最大程度地挽救宝贵的数据。
数据恢复原理
数据恢复的核心原理是通过读取受损存储设备的物理介质,分析其存储结构,并尝试恢复出原始数据。以下是数据恢复的基本步骤:
- 物理检测:首先,需要确定硬盘是否可以正常启动,以及是否有物理损坏。
- 逻辑分析:对硬盘的文件系统进行逻辑分析,确定数据的存储位置和结构。
- 数据提取:根据文件系统的分析结果,提取出原始数据。
- 数据修复:对损坏的数据进行修复,使其恢复到可用的状态。
高效数据恢复方法
1. 使用数据恢复软件
市面上有许多数据恢复软件,如EaseUS Data Recovery Wizard、Recuva等。这些软件通常具有以下特点:
- 易用性:操作简单,即使是计算机新手也能轻松上手。
- 多功能:支持多种文件类型的恢复,包括文档、图片、视频等。
- 快速扫描:能够快速扫描受损硬盘,定位丢失的数据。
以下是一个使用EaseUS Data Recovery Wizard的示例代码:
# 导入所需库
from easyuserecovery import EasyUSDataRecovery
# 创建数据恢复对象
recovery = EasyUSDataRecovery()
# 选择需要恢复的硬盘
drive = recovery.select_drive('C:\\')
# 执行快速扫描
recovery.quick_scan(drive)
# 查找丢失的文件
files = recovery.find_files('*.txt')
# 恢复文件
for file in files:
recovery.restore_file(file, 'D:\\recovered_files')
2. 寻求专业数据恢复服务
如果数据非常重要,或者受损硬盘的物理损坏较为严重,建议寻求专业数据恢复服务。专业数据恢复公司通常拥有先进的设备和经验丰富的技术人员,能够更好地处理复杂的数据恢复任务。
3. 预防措施
为了避免数据丢失,以下是一些预防措施:
- 定期备份:定期将重要数据备份到其他存储设备或云服务。
- 磁盘检查:定期对硬盘进行磁盘检查,及时发现并修复潜在问题。
- 防病毒软件:使用可靠的防病毒软件,防止恶意软件导致数据丢失。
总结
数据恢复是一项复杂而关键的任务。通过了解数据恢复的原理、方法和技巧,我们可以更好地应对数据丢失的情况。在实际操作中,选择合适的数据恢复方法,结合预防措施,最大程度地保护我们的数据安全。
